Carmel Rehab - Castleton/Fishers
Open
Advertisement
6905 E 96th St Ste 300
Indianapolis, IN 46250
Carmel Rehab is a professional physical therapy clinic located in Indianapolis IN. Dedicated to helping patients recover and improve their physical health the facility offers a range of services tailored to individual needs. With experienced therapists and a welcoming environment Carmel Rehab focuses on providing effective treatment plans that promote healing and enhance mobility.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Foursquare.
Advertisement
